Product Details

Our throw pillows are made from 100% spun polyester poplin fabric and add a stylish statement to any room. Pillows are available in sizes from 14" x 14" up to 26" x 26". Each pillow is printed on both sides (same image) and includes a concealed zipper and removable insert (if selected) for easy cleaning.

About Patty Colabuono

Patty Colabuono

I fell in love with photography when I was given my first camera at the age of 8. My interest really took off when I bought my first �big girl camera�, a Canon AE-1. While I've always enjoyed taking pictures of family and friends, my true passion is nature - particularly extreme close-ups. There�s such beauty in the smallest details of even the most ordinary things! I enjoy looking at things in new ways, creating photos that elicit feelings of wonder and serenity. I've been selling my photos at art shows and in retail stores for 15 years.
